The paper discusses three-dimensional stationary task of radiation-convective heat exchange under conditions of combustion of gaseous fuel. To solve the problem, a differential method is used. A set of programs implementing a differential method is used for numerical studies of the spatial distribution of temperature, averaged values of the turbulent flow rates of flue gases in the radiant chamber of a tubular furnace of the box type. The diagram of the furnace with injection burners located on the roof of the radiation chamber, differential equations describing the physical processes in the furnace are given. Discrete analogues of storage equations are obtained by the control volume method. Difference grid of “chess” type is used. To solve the radiation transfer equation, the discrete ordinate method is used. The obtained distributions of surface densities of heat flows to the heating surface are shown. The average velocity of combustion products is plotted.
